Irrigation Department workers protest for wages

Excelsior Correspondent
UDHAMPUR, Aug 10: Workers Welfare Association Irrigation Department today protested against the non payment of salaries of the Need Based as well as the Daily Wagers of the department.
The protesting workers raised slogans against the authorities and demanded immediate release of their wages, pending for the last two-three years.
While addressing the protesting workers, leaders of the Association lamented that despite their repeated pleas to the authorities, wages of the poor workers were not being released The Government seems least bothered about the difficulties being faced by these employees of the department, who are not able to fulfill even the basic needs of their families, the speakers said and announced to continue their protest till the wages are released.
Those who addressed the demonstration included Pawan Kumar, Jagdish Chand, Rashpal Singh, Sher Mohd, Darshan Singh and others.
